Output 51095132b812f304ed7f03163b04642958895ba3c1a07e6fee4820cdc4b642f7:0

value
534976133
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2a94539069ce70366a8e067d9f323e66468a38b4 OP_EQUALVERIFY OP_CHECKSIG
address
14t94xXcNxw1eY45npUqz9hxnYkJq48n97
transaction
51095132b812f304ed7f03163b04642958895ba3c1a07e6fee4820cdc4b642f7
spent
true